WHITEBRIDGE Overview

Whitebridge is located in Newcastle Region. According to ABS 2021 Census, the population is 2,900 with a density of 549 people/km².

Property: According to NSW Rent and Sales Report (Nov 2025), house median $1,113,000, below Sydney average; unit median $693,000, below Sydney average.

Education: According to NESA 2025 HSC results, government school Whitebridge High School has 14 Distinguished Achievers.

Safety: According to NSW BOCSAR 2025 data, crime rate is 3241 per 100,000, 0.49x the NSW average, an extremely safe area.

Demographics: Australian comprises 43.35%, the largest ethnic group, followed by English (41.90%) and Scottish (12.55%).

Transport: No train station coverage.
